An oversized stairway serves as the centerpiece of the residence leading into an array of exceptionally curated spaces, including a dining room with two adjacent square dining tables, a built-in glass wine room and grand piano. An all-glass hallway lines the south wing featuring a club room and guest suite. Billiards room Kim Sargent Billiards room The gourmet kitchen is highlighted by an expansive island, built-in cabinetry and a second kitchen/pantry that flows into the family room, balcony and pool on the second level. The game room features a media area, conversational area with four club chairs and multiple balconies, while a bar showcases custom cabinetry, countertops and teak window sliders that open to the balcony for effortless entertaining.
